如何设置元素的居中对齐?

前言

在网页设计中,元素的居中对齐是非常重要的。它可以提高页面的美观度和用户体验,但是很多人在设置居中对齐时遇到了困难。本文将会为你介绍如何轻松设置元素的居中对齐。

水平居中对齐

水平居中对齐是指将元素在水平方向上居中对齐。下面是两种常用的方法:

1. 使用text-align属性

text-align属性可以用来设置元素内部文本的对齐方式,也可以用来设置元素在父元素内部的水平对齐方式。

.parent {
  text-align: center;
}

.child {
  display: inline-block;
}

上面的代码将会使子元素在父元素内部水平居中对齐。

2. 使用margin属性

margin属性可以用来设置元素与父元素之间的距离,也可以用来设置元素在父元素内的位置。

.parent {
  position: relative;
}

.child {
  position: absolute;
  left: 50%;
  transform: translateX(-50%);
}

上面的代码将会使子元素在父元素内水平居中对齐。

垂直居中对齐

垂直居中对齐是指将元素在垂直方向上居中对齐。下面是两种常用的方法:

1. 使用line-height属性

line-height属性可以用来设置元素内部文本的行高,也可以用来设置元素在父元素内部的垂直对齐方式。

.parent {
  height: 300px;
  line-height: 300px;
  text-align: center;
}

.child {
  display: inline-block;
  vertical-align: middle;
}

上面的代码将会使子元素在父元素内垂直居中对齐。

2. 使用flex布局

flex布局是一种强大的布局方式,可以轻松实现元素的居中对齐。

.parent {
  display: flex;
  justify-content: center;
  align-items: center;
}

上面的代码将会使子元素在父元素内垂直和水平居中对齐。

总结

本文为你介绍了如何设置元素的水平和垂直居中对齐。这些方法都是非常简单易懂的,希望对你有所帮助。在网页设计中,元素的居中对齐是非常重要的,它可以提高页面的美观度和用户体验。

本文来源:词雅网

本文地址:https://www.ciyawang.com/63koxw.html

本文使用「 署名-非商业性使用-相同方式共享 4.0 国际 (CC BY-NC-SA 4.0) 」许可协议授权,转载或使用请署名并注明出处。

相关推荐